ABOUT US
The Freedom Together Foundation’s mission is to support people who have been denied power to build it, so they can change unjust systems and create a more democratic, inclusive, and sustainable society. We are dedicated to long-lasting, systemic change. That means we commit to our partners for the long haul, trusting in the strength and vision of the organizations we support to address some of our country’s most entrenched problems. Over the last 10 years, Freedom Together has grown to be one of the largest US foundations, awarding over $300 million in grants each year.
THE POSITION
The Vice President, External Affairs is a critical new position that will help to develop fundraising strategies aligned with Freedom Together’s mission and position Freedom Together as a thought leader in philanthropy. The VP, External Affairs will build and lead our External Affairs work, which will (1) facilitate development of foundation-wide funder organizing and communications strategies, (2) staff the Freedom Together leadership as they carry out key funder outreach and collaborative work, and (3) track and coordinate outreach across the Freedom Together staff to ensure aligned work across multiple priorities and relationships in the field.
Ultimately, the VP, External Affairs will lead the work to harness and coordinate the Foundation’s many resources beyond our grantmaking to amplify our efforts to build a deeper and broader pro-democracy movement, with organizations led by working-class people at the center. Reporting to the foundation’s Managing Director and serving as a thought partner to the President and Program Leadership Team, this position will supervise key consultants as needed.
